Transaction 68691460e596258cd71707c7d1bb6004584a78078f2c8618e7645d31b1333fc6
1 Input
1 Output
-
68691460e596258cd71707c7d1bb6004584a78078f2c8618e7645d31b1333fc6: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ed49a21f584a15a7a7c9280123e82ec77bed85fd09b6aa6bcee9d609a6f43026
- address
- bc1pa4y6y86cfg260f7f9qqj86pwcaa7mp0apxm2567wa8tqnfh5xqnqrr3qg8